Custom-made Spa Covers

  • Custom-made covers may be manufactured in whole or half inch dimensions. As an example, if the order states 82-1/4” x 90-3/4” as cover size, we will round up these dimensions to 82-1/2” x 91”. This will not affect the spa cover’s ability to seal and completely insulate your spa. We will also round up based on the spa manufacturer’s specifications we have on file.
  • Custom-made covers will never be made smaller than the specified dimensions. However, due to the nature of our hand-made spa cover manufacturing process, we reserve the right to allow the cover to be 1” larger than the rounded-up specified size.

How often should I clean my cover?

A light cleaning once a month should be sufficient. You should clean and condition the vinyl. A mild dishwashing soap and water will work for cleaning the underside of the cover.

SPA COVER DO’S AND DON’TS

  • DON’T sit, stand or walk on your spa cover. Doing so may cause the foam inserts to crack or break.
  • DON’T allow children or pets on your spa cover.
  • DON’T allow puddles or snow to accumulate on your spa cover. Use a Broom NOT a Shovel to clear off snow from your cover.
  • DON’T lay inflatable pool toys on top of your cover. They attract heat and will melt the foam cores.
  • DON’T lift your cover by the skirt or the straps, Use the Handles!!
  • DON’T use excessive amounts of chemicals in the water, it is recommended that your water be professionally tested at least once a month.
  • DO make sure you unfasten all the locks before lifting your cover.
  • DO make sure you use the Handles to lift your cover off; Cover lifters are a good idea too.
  • DO keep your cover clean from dirt and debris. Never use a silicone or alcohol based cleaner, they tend to dry-out and deteriorate the vinyl making it prone to cracking and discoloration.
  • DO flip your foam cores at least once a year to prevent sagging. Just like a mattress.

Warranty Decision Making

Warranties always seem to be a major concern for manufacturers, dealers and consumers when purchasing spa covers. We feel there are many misconceptions or preconceived ideas of what a spa cover warranty actually involves.

Covering a spa cover with a warranty is not complicated but, over the years, the marketing ploys of some spa cover manufacturers, distributors and/or dealers have muddied the water and given consumers a false impression that the warranty is a guarantee of performance. Simply put, almost all spa covers are warranted against defects in material and workmanship and exclude many “out of our control” factors such as Acts of God and negligence on the part of the spa owner.

The most important exclusion that ALL cover warranties have is shipping costs to and from the manufacturing facility. Like most products that we buy, shipping is a cost the consumer absorbs when having to return a product for repair or replacement. With most products, this cost is of a reasonable nature. With spa covers, this becomes costly and prohibitive for the consumer to return, due to the size.

So the question remains, “Are all warranties useless?” The answer is “Not necessarily”. We recommend that you choose your spa cover based upon how you feel about the company that is going to be asked to stand behind the warranty. It is about how much you trust the company to take care of the consumer when there is a problem. Our advice regarding the warranty of a spa cover is to let the warranty be a secondary or tertiary factor in your overall decision of which spa cover to purchase. It should not be the primary factor in the decision.
